Salisbury is 10-0 against Lexington since September of 2019, and they'll have a chance to extend that success on Monday. It'll be a Battle of the Bugs Hornets challenges the Lexington Yellowjackets at 6:00 p.m. Salisbury will be looking to keep their four-game home win streak alive.
Salisbury's defense heads into the matchup hoping to repeat the dominance they displayed on Thursday. They put the hurt on South Davidson with a sharp 9-0 win. The Hornets might be getting used to big wins seeing as the team has won six matches by three goals or more this season.
Meanwhile, Lexington's game on Wednesday was all tied up 0-0 at the half, but luckily for them it didn't stay that way. They walked away with a 2-0 victory over West Davidson.
Salisbury has been performing incredibly well recently as they've won six of their last seven contests, which somehow still isn't as good as their 16-1-3 record this season. As for Lexington, their win bumped their record up to 8-9-2.
Salisbury was able to grind out a solid victory over Lexington in their previous meeting back in September, winning 3-1. Will Salisbury repeat their success, or does Lexington have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
